Detailed Description
Dive into the extended narrative that explains the scientific background, objectives, and procedures in greater depth.
Aim one will concentrate on the 3D US in assessing artery stenosis (TRAS) compared to the gold standard.
Aim two focuses on will concentrate on Ultrasound elastography in assessing renal stiffness.
Aim three will compare US colour modes such as PD, CD and MFI to assess renal perfusion in three groups.
Duration: 18 Months; participants will have a patient information sheet; once they are happy to participate, consent will be obtained.
Study data will be entered into a database encrypted and stored in the department. Only the study principal investigator (PI) will know the study database password.

Study Groups
Review each arm or cohort in the study, along with the interventions and objectives associated with them.
Transplanted kidney
No intervention is required. Routine Doppler assessment + 3D scan + Shear wave elastography + MicrFlow Imaging will be immediately recorded afterwards
3D imaging
The study will focus on the accuracy of ultrasound technology in assessing renal transplants.
The entire assessment should not take more than 25 minutes.
